Lumin Sky Bar & Kitchen is the latest rooftop bar to open here in Columbus, and it’s a stunner. The bar sits atop the AC Hotel Downtown at 517 Park Street. The design choices throughout the bar compliment the open, airy nature of the place, with floor to ceiling glass windows letting patrons admire the sweeping views of the Columbus skyline.
On the menu, customers will find a variety of small plates, including empanadas, crispy calamari, charcuterie boards and more. When it comes to cocktails, Lumin Sky Bar isn’t messing around. I tried two different drinks while I was there and while they were both delicious, the “Back to the Fuchsia” was my favorite.
The drink was a cocktail on tap, made with tequila, Ancho Reyes, hibiscus syrup, and lime. It came with salt on the rim like a margarita and it was perfectly refreshing.
Lumin Sky Bar is on the 8th floor of the AC Hotel, which is owned in part by Chris Corso of OneHospitality (formerly Corso Ventures). In addition to the rooftop bar, Corso is also planning four concepts to open next year on the ground floor of the hotel.
